Shreya Dhanwanthary Sizzles In Chic Bikini Look

Shreya Dhanwanthary, who made her acting debut with the Telugu film Josh in 2009, is turning heads once again with her latest beach vacation pictures.

The actress looked stunning as she soaked up the sun in stylish olive-green and black swimwear, flaunting her fit physique with effortless confidence. Sporting chic sunglasses and flashing a bright smile against crystal-clear blue waters and sandy shores, Shreya’s new clicks have been creating a buzz across social media, with fans praising her glamorous holiday style and radiant look.

Up next, Shreya Dhanwanthary will be seen in Nausikhiye, a comedy directed by Santosh Singh, alongside Abhimanyu Dassani and Amol Parashar. The film revolves around two wedding crashers who accidentally kidnap a bride, setting off a hilarious chain of events. She also has the much-awaited Scam 2010: The Subrata Roy Saga, where she reprises her acclaimed role as journalist Sucheta Dalal, making it one of her most anticipated upcoming projects.
